ok so I have just now finished ymata and I need everyone in the Mat Baynton fandom to listen to me very carefully:
✨JAMIE’S. NOT. DEAD!!!!!✨
How do I know this? For one thing, the way that his character has been built up over the whole season, not only with the son-of-god thing but also with who he is as a person, STRONGLY indicates that he’s not the type of character you can just throw away like THAT. For another thing, he’s one of the main characters, which should grant him at least a little bit of plot armor. And for a THIRD thing, THEY NEVER ACTUALLY SHOW HIM DIE. We see him crawling towards Rajesh and the cloud of ash moving towards them, just barely covering them. Right after that it cuts to the bunker where the last thing we see is Ariel smiling. BUT THEY NEVER SHOW JAMIE OR RAJESH DYING.
If ymata had been renewed for a second season, do you really think they would just have killed off Jamie FUCKING Winton? The Messiah (supposedly), the hero, husband of Layla and father of Frankie, adopted son of Paula, step son of Dave and (through her marriage to his biological father) Celine, future half-brother of Celine’s unborn child, nephew of Rhonda and Scotty, son of Jude and TWIN BROTHER of Ariel? Jamie is too damn important and this show is too damn good for them to have just let him die at the end of the first season. If there had been a second season, you can bet that the writers (if they had half a brain) would have made sure that he, and possibly even Rajesh, survived miraculously, and they would have revealed this either straightaway in the first episode or later on as a twist.
tl;dr: JAMIE WINTON IS ALIVE and he’s going to find his way back to his family if it’s the last thing he does.

You, Me and the Apocalypse  -  NBC  -  9/30/2015  -  12/2/2015
Comedy Drama (10 episodes)
Running Time:  60 minutes
Stars:
Mathew Baynton as estranged identical twin brothers Jamie Winton and Ariel Conroy
Joel Fry as Dave Bosley
Pauline Quirke as Paula Winton
Rob Lowe as Father Jude Sutton
Gaia Scodellaro as Sister Celine Leonti
Jenna Fischer as Rhonda McNeil
Kyle Soller as Scotty McNeil
Paterson Joseph as Army Major General Arnold Gaines
Megan Mullally as Leanne Parkins
Diana Rigg as Sutton
Prasanna Puwanarajah as Rajesh McNeil
Fabian McCallum as Spike McNeil
Anastasia Hille as Mary Conroy
Karla Crome as Layla
Grace Taylor as Frankie
Lloyd Owen as the US President

THE ART - UCA/2017
In our 10th year of Uncommon Common Art the list of participating artists was fully selected through a jury process. We exhibited 20 installations, what is now the maximum number we can accommodate.
Our guest curator was Angela Henderson who is an accomplished artist and resent graduate from NSCAD’s MFA program.  (see link to Angela’s website)
During January and February of 2016 Angela worked closely with director Terry Drahos to promote UCA’s call for submission to Nova Scotia artists. UCA received 35 installation proposals.  A jury consisting of Angela, Terry, and three other arts professionals from around the province selected 20 artists to participate.  The jury process is based on the same format used by Arts Nova Scotia using a numeric rubric to evaluate each proposal.  This process is followed in order to minimize personal bias and create a fair and equitable selection of artists. The selected outside jurors are instructed to keep their participation and conversations confidential.
This year’s participating artists are as follows - 
Stop 1 - Josh Collins
Stop 2 - Holly Carr
Stop 3 - Nicole Evans and Patrick Farrell
Stop 4 - Frankie Macauley
Stop 5 - Veronica Post
Stop 6 - Jessica Wiebe
Stop 7 - Miyoshi Kondo
Stop 8 - Sanna Rahola
Stop 9 - Andrew Maize
Stop 10 - Ursula Handleigh
Stop 11 - Genny Killin
Stop 12 - Alan Bateman
Stop 13 - Jennifer Marlow
Stop 14 - Kevin West
Stop 15 - Kate Ward
Stop 16 - Andrew Milne
Stop 17 - Dyan Hatanaka
Stop 18 - Ben and Sarah Mosher
Stop 19 - Marla Benton
Stop 20 - Twila Robar-DeCoste
A couple of highlights of 2017 
Stop 5 by Veronica Post proved to be a favourite with younger visitors.  The playful nature of the giant rocking horse placed behind the Wolfville Library filled two guestbooks with signatures by delighted children.  The librarians were  diligent stewards of this artwork helping to keep both the art and observers safe.  The Wolfville Library liked this piece so much that they asked to adopt it so that it could be exhibited year after year. Both Veronica and UCA are thrilled with this arrangement.  The Library has agreed to make a permanent sign that will both recognize the artist and that it was part of UCA 2017.
Stop 6 by Jessica Wiebe, garnished a considerable amount of attention both in its’ installation and deconstruction.  Jessica struck an emotional cord with this layered anti-monument art piece that was both a personal and community  journey investigating our relationship to war veterans and the monuments we erect to their service.
A couple of low points from 2017
Vandalism took its toll on our 10th year of exhibiting.  Stop 7 by Miyoshi Kondo was completely decimated and rebuilt twice.  Located on the Acadia Campus along the woodland trails this art piece did not survive a month.  Miyoshi finally made a modest memorial to the art piece that limped along until October. 
Stop 5 by Veronica Post was vandalized and repaired twice during the exhibit. Once it was tipped over which caused the head to fall off and the second time someone drew all over the face of the horse with sharpie marker. Fortunately we were able to repair it both times and the piece survived the rest of the exhibit.
In Kentville all of our signs were stolen by the end of October which is a financial lose of roughly $450.  In addition Stop 17 by Dyan Hatanaka was vandalized and repaired sometime in July.
The Pop Up gallery was a great idea but we were unable to sell this to the building owners of Kentville.  We spent countless hours trying to get businesses and the town on board.  Everyone liked the idea but were unwilling to support us with space or money.
Lessons Learned
All of the vandalism was reported to the police merely as a formality, the odds of finding the vandals is slim.  In planning our 2018 season the jury was instructed to consider vandalism in the materials of the artwork and locations. We will be working closely with artists to find locations that are less likely to garnish unwarranted attention.
The increased popularity of UCA with Nova Scotia Artists brings in more artists from outside of Kings County.  While this is a great thing it has created some problems in managing the art installations. Each artist is responsible for maintenance and repair of their art.  If they don’t live in the area this often falls to the director.  That was fine when their were one or two art pieces to tend to but with the increased volume it proved to be overwhelming.  In 2018 we will be recruiting volunteer art ambassadors to work with the visiting artists.  Volunteers will be paired with artists to help them with logistics and stewardship of the art piece. Hopefully this will also help detour vandalism.
Suggested Additions and Changes for UCA 2018
1. As mentioned above we will be recruiting volunteers.  Board member Genevieve Allen Hearn has agreed to help with this.
2. Over the years we have been approached by several artist to incorporate performance art pieces.  Jessica Wiebe’s performance based installation proved to be very interesting and the community embraced it enthusiastically. In discussion with UCA 2018′s curator Kate Ward we would like to try to organize a series of 4 performance art pieces during the month of August.  We have already talked with Jessica Wiebe about a piece she has been thinking about and new UCA artist Brian Riley often works in performance based art.  We will build on this to create a short summer series.
3. For the past three years we have approached senior artists to be the curator for the UCA exhibit.  In preparation for the 2019 exhibit we will be putting out a call for curators (and curatorial ideas) this January.  We hope this will open UCA up to new ideas and artists, further growing the projects creativity and reach into the arts community.  Working a year ahead will allow UCA to plan better and the new curator to have a better knowledge of the workings of our organization.  We hope to select the 2019 curator by the spring and invite them to give the last Artist Talk at the end of July 2018
4. To assist with all aspects of UCA from the artistic to the financial we have adjusted the annual schedule. Instead of selecting artists, writing grants, and securing sponsorship beginning in January of each year and completing by May we  started this process in the summer.  Last July we selected and contractually secured our 2018 curator, Kate Ward.  During August Kate worked with UCA director Terry Drahos to draft the 2018 concept statement and put out a call for submissions.  All of the artist for UCA 2018 were selected by the jury on October 31.  2018 Artists contracts are due by November 30th.
